在使用宝塔面板(BT Panel)时,选择合适的 CentOS 版本非常重要,它会影响系统的稳定性、兼容性和安全性。以下是关于“宝塔 + CentOS”版本选择的建议:
✅ 推荐使用的 CentOS 版本
1. CentOS 7.x(推荐指数:★★★★★)
- 最稳定、最成熟的选择。
- 宝塔官方对 CentOS 7 的支持最为完善,绝大多数用户和教程都基于此版本。
- 软件包生态丰富,兼容性好。
- 支持大多数 PHP、MySQL、Nginx、Apache 等常用环境。
- 注意:CentOS 7 已于 2024 年 6 月 30 日停止维护(EOL),但短期内仍可使用。
📌 建议:如果你追求稳定且不介意使用已 EOL 的系统,可以继续使用 CentOS 7,但建议尽快迁移到更新的替代系统。
2. AlmaLinux 8 或 Rocky Linux 8 / 9(推荐指数:★★★★☆)
由于 CentOS 8 已提前结束维护(2021年底),而 CentOS Stream 是滚动更新的开发版,不适合生产环境,因此:
- 强烈建议使用 CentOS 的替代品:
- AlmaLinux(由原 CentOS 团队创建)
- Rocky Linux(由 CentOS 创始人之一发起)
这些系统是 Red Hat Enterprise Linux(RHEL)的 1:1 克隆,完全兼容 CentOS,长期支持,适合生产环境。
✅ 宝塔面板已支持 AlmaLinux 和 Rocky Linux 8/9。
📌 推荐:新项目建议使用 AlmaLinux 8 或 Rocky Linux 8/9,作为 CentOS 的最佳替代。
❌ 不推荐的版本
- CentOS 8:已于 2021 年底停止维护,不建议使用。
- CentOS Stream:是 RHEL 的上游开发分支,属于滚动发布,稳定性不如传统 CentOS,不适合生产环境。
宝塔面板对系统的官方要求(截至 2024 年)
- 支持的操作系统:
- CentOS 7
- AlmaLinux 8 / 9
- Rocky Linux 8 / 9
- Ubuntu 20.04 / 22.04
- Debian 10 / 11 / 12
官方推荐:纯净的全新系统,无安装 Apache/Nginx/PHP/MySQL 等环境。
总结:哪个版本最好?
| 目标 | 推荐系统 |
|---|---|
| 最稳定兼容(短期使用) | CentOS 7.x(注意已 EOL) |
| 长期生产环境 | ✅ AlmaLinux 8/9 或 Rocky Linux 8/9 |
| 新项目部署 | 强烈推荐 AlmaLinux/Rocky 替代 CentOS |
建议操作
- 如果你是新手或追求稳定,可暂时使用 CentOS 7。
- 长期使用或生产环境,请优先选择 AlmaLinux 或 Rocky Linux。
- 安装宝塔前确保系统为「纯净版」,避免冲突。
🔗 宝塔官网:https://www.bt.cn
如需帮助安装 AlmaLinux + 宝塔,我也可以提供详细步骤。
CDNK博客